Manager, Global External Manufacturing, Small Molecule Drug Substance (DS)
Essential Functions
- Execute the Global External Manufacturing network strategy; manage external manufacturing business execution and supplier performance.
- Collaborate with functions within and external to PDM to achieve corporate, cross-functional, and departmental goals.
- Coordinate inter- and intra-company technical transfers; partner with Technical Development and internal sites for technology transfer and validation of new or existing processes/products to identified CMO(s).
- Manage CMOs to ensure products are manufactured per the registered process and approved Master Production Record.
- Resolve manufacturing/compliance issues, including deviations, complaints, out-of-specification investigations, Material Review Board investigations, finished product trending, and change control.
- Drive continuous improvement to reduce cost, improve quality, increase efficiency, and ensure sustainability.
- May represent manufacturing on cross-functional Development or Commercial CMC teams and proactively manage product strategy across the lifecycle (clinical supply through launch and routine supply, then sunset/divestiture).
